Field of Flowers Orange Blossom by Philosophy is a Floral fragrance for women.Field of Flowers Orange Blossomwas launched in 2012.Field of Flowers Orange Blossom was launched in 2012 by the house of Philosophy. Field of Flowers Orange Blossom introduces a blend of sunny citruses and luminous orange blossom notes. Available as 60 ml EDT.
